Political Memory: Santiago FISAS AYXELA, MEP
{{#icon:SantiagoFisasAyxela.jpg|Santiago FISAS AYXELA}}
General Data
- Born on 29 August 1948, Barcelona
- Country: {{#icon:ES.png|Spain||MEPs_ES}} Spain
- Political Group: {{#icon:PPE.png|PPE||MEPs_PPE}} Group of the European People's Party (Christian Democrats) (PPE)
Party: Partido Popular

28/03/2010 Written Declaration 12/2010 (ACTA)
Has signed wirtten declaration 12/2010 on the lack of a transparent process for the Anti-Counterfeiting Trade Agreement (ACTA) and potentially objectionable content.
